Rebound in Euro-Area Activity Drives Prices to Fresh Records

  • Composite PMI rose to 55.8 in February, economist est. 52.9
  • Rising wages, energy bills led to the record jump in prices

Prices charged for goods and services in the euro area jumped by a record amount in February as an easing of pandemic restrictions led to an unexpectedly strong rebound in economic activity.
